Royal Ahrend recently opened a new showroom in Dubai in order to expand its direct international sales and services network. The showroom is located in the world’s first Dutch Design Center and is part of a series of international launches and showroom refitting projects. The Dutch Design Center is a collaborative hub of leading Dutch Design firms and brands, aiming to service clients, designers and architects in the whole of the Gulf region.
As globalization continues Royal Ahrend notices that more and more customers require international availability of their comprehensive workplace solutions. This trend goes hand in hand with multinationals sourcing their entire workplaces globally. Royal Ahrend has completed many projects recently in Dubai, including the successful delivery of prestigious projects to Emirates, Elysium Global, ADSIC and Astellas.
